400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> 路由器百科 > 文章详情

拿什么仿真vhdl

作者:路由通
|
63人看过
发布时间:2026-04-17 14:21:05
标签:
在数字电路设计的广阔天地中,硬件描述语言扮演着核心角色,而验证其正确性的仿真环节至关重要。本文将深入探讨针对该语言的仿真工具生态,从开源免费选项到商业级解决方案,系统分析其核心功能、适用场景与选择策略。内容涵盖仿真器的基本原理、测试平台的构建方法、波形查看工具以及高效仿真的实践技巧,旨在为工程师和学生提供一份全面、实用的指南,帮助您在纷繁的工具中选择最合适的利剑,确保设计一次成功。
拿什么仿真vhdl

       在数字系统与集成电路设计领域,使用硬件描述语言进行建模是标准实践。然而,编写代码仅仅是第一步,如何确保这些代码所描述的电路行为符合预期,逻辑功能正确无误,才是设计成功的关键。这就引出了一个核心问题:我们究竟该使用什么工具和方法来对硬件描述语言设计进行仿真验证?这并非一个简单的选择题,而是一个需要综合考虑项目需求、团队习惯、预算成本和技术特性的系统工程。本文将为您剥茧抽丝,详细解析仿真工具的全景图,助您找到最适合自己的那一把“验证利剑”。

       理解仿真的核心:不仅仅是一个“运行器”

       仿真,本质上是一个利用软件模型来预测硬件行为的过程。对于硬件描述语言而言,仿真器会解析您的代码,将其转换为可执行的计算模型,然后根据您提供的测试激励(即输入信号序列),模拟出电路在时间轴上的输出响应。因此,一个完整的仿真解决方案远不止一个能执行代码的程序,它通常包含几个核心组成部分:仿真引擎(或称仿真内核)、测试平台编写环境、波形查看器以及调试分析工具。选择仿真工具,实则是为这整个工作链路选择最佳组合。

       开源世界的利器:吉姆与戈登

       对于学习者、研究者或预算有限的项目,开源仿真器是绝佳的起点。其中最负盛名的当属吉姆。它是一个遵循国际电气电子工程师学会相关标准的高度可移植解释型仿真器,支持多种硬件描述语言,并且完全免费。吉姆的活跃社区和丰富文档使其成为学术界的宠儿。另一个重要的开源选择是戈登,它同样兼容国际标准,其优势在于仿真速度较快,且与某些开源综合工具链集成得更好,为从设计到仿真的完整开源流程提供了可能。

       商业仿真巨头的力量:凯多斯、西门子与新思科技

       当涉及复杂的大型片上系统设计、高性能计算或严格的工业级验证时,商业级仿真工具便展现出其不可替代的价值。凯多斯公司的仿真器以其强大的调试能力和对最新语言特性的快速支持而闻名。西门子旗下的仿真解决方案则以其极高的性能和在大规模芯片验证中的卓越表现著称。新思科技提供的仿真平台同样是一个功能全面的巨无霸,尤其在其独有的验证方法学框架内,能实现极高的验证效率。这些工具通常价格不菲,但提供了无与伦比的功能、技术支持与验证知识产权库。

       集成开发环境的魅力:一切尽在掌握

       许多厂商提供将代码编辑、项目管理、仿真、综合乃至调试集成于一体的开发环境。例如,英特尔和赛灵思为其现场可编程门阵列产品提供的集成开发环境,就内置了针对自家器件优化过的仿真工具。这些环境极大简化了工作流程,特别适合面向特定器件的设计。它们通常与硬件描述语言和另一种硬件描述语言混合仿真配合良好,且能直接调用器件库模型,使仿真结果更贴近实际硬件时序。

       测试平台的构建艺术:脚本语言与硬件验证语言

       仿真的质量很大程度上取决于测试平台。除了直接用硬件描述语言编写测试基准外,更高效的方法是借助专用语言。脚本语言,特别是其广泛用于验证的库,因其灵活性和强大的数据结构,常被用来构建复杂的随机化、受约束的测试场景。而对于最苛刻的验证需求,硬件验证语言是专为验证而生的语言,它支持面向对象、随机约束、功能覆盖收集等高级特性,是大型验证团队的首选。您的仿真工具是否良好支持这些语言,是选型的重要考量。

       波形查看的窗口:洞悉信号变化的奥秘

       仿真产生的数据洪流需要通过波形查看器来直观呈现。开源工具吉姆通常与波形查看器联合使用。商业仿真器则大多自带功能强大的内置波形查看工具,它们不仅支持基本的信号显示,还能进行波形比较、测量时序、设置触发条件、甚至与源代码进行交叉探测,点击波形上的某个跳变就能定位到产生该信号的代码行,极大提升了调试效率。

       性能与容量:应对大规模设计的挑战

       对于包含数百万门甚至上亿门电路的设计,仿真性能成为瓶颈。编译型仿真器(如许多商业工具)通常比解释型仿真器(如吉姆)运行得更快。此外,支持事务级建模、硬件辅助仿真乃至硬件仿真加速器等技术,能够将仿真速度提升数个数量级。如果您的设计规模庞大,必须评估工具在处理大量数据和深层结构时的内存占用与运行速度。

       调试功能的深度:快速定位错误的保障

       优秀的调试功能能节省大量时间。这包括但不限于:设置断点、单步执行、在仿真运行时动态修改变量值、查看内部信号(即使它们未在测试平台中显式引出)、代码覆盖率分析(语句覆盖、分支覆盖、条件覆盖等)以及断言检查。商业工具在调试功能的集成度和易用性上往往做得更出色。

       标准兼容性:确保代码的可移植性

       确保仿真工具支持您所使用的硬件描述语言国际标准版本至关重要。不同工具对标准的支持程度和速度存在差异。使用工具特有的非标准语法或行为虽然可能带来一时便利,却会严重损害代码的可移植性,将来更换工具或工艺库时将面临巨大风险。坚持使用标准语法是专业工程师的基本素养。

       混合语言仿真:应对异构设计环境

       现代设计常常混合使用硬件描述语言、另一种硬件描述语言,甚至系统级建模语言。能够在一个仿真环境中无缝地调用和调试用不同语言编写的模块,是许多项目的硬性需求。主流商业仿真器通常都支持混合语言仿真,而开源工具在此方面的支持可能需要额外的配置和努力。

       与综合及布局布线工具的协同

       仿真不应是孤立的环节。理想情况下,仿真工具应与后续的综合工具、布局布线工具良好协同。例如,能否方便地导入综合后生成的带有时延信息的网表进行时序仿真?仿真工具提供的覆盖率数据能否指导验证计划的完善?这种工具链的流畅度直接影响设计迭代的效率。

       成本与许可模式:现实的权衡

       成本是无法回避的因素。开源工具零货币成本,但需要投入学习与配置时间。商业工具许可费用高昂,但提供了企业级支持、稳定性和高级功能。此外,许可模式(节点锁定、浮动、按时间租赁等)也会影响团队的使用方式和总拥有成本。

       学习曲线与社区支持

       工具的易学性同样重要。是否有完善的官方文档、教程和示例?用户社区是否活跃?遇到棘手问题时能否快速找到解决方案?强大的社区支持可以显著降低工具使用的门槛,吉姆在这方面就是一个典范。

       面向未来的考量:云仿真与人工智能

       技术前沿正在发生变化。云仿真服务允许用户按需使用强大的仿真资源,无需投资本地硬件,尤其适合有峰值计算需求的项目。此外,一些工具开始集成人工智能技术,用于智能测试生成、错误根因分析或优化仿真调度。关注工具的演进方向,有助于做出更具前瞻性的选择。

       制定您的选择策略:没有最好,只有最合适

       综上所述,选择仿真工具不存在唯一的正确答案。对于初学者和教学用途,从吉姆开始是最稳妥的路径。对于学术研究或小型开源项目,吉姆或戈登的组合可能已足够强大。对于从事现场可编程门阵列设计的工程师,优先考虑器件厂商提供的集成开发环境及其内置仿真器,通常能获得最好的兼容性和便利性。而对于进行大规模专用集成电路或复杂片上系统研发的企业团队,投资于功能全面的商业仿真平台(如凯多斯、西门子或新思科技的方案)往往是确保项目成功和效率的必要之举。关键在于,清晰定义您当前项目的需求、约束与目标,然后让这些条件去匹配工具的特性,而非相反。

       仿真验证是硬件设计流程中保证质量的生命线。投入时间研究和选择合适的工具,构建高效的验证方法学,其回报将在设计稳定性、缩短上市时间和降低总体成本上得到充分体现。希望本文的梳理,能为您在“拿什么仿真硬件描述语言”这个重要问题上,提供清晰的思路和实用的参考,让您的设计之旅更加稳健和高效。

相关文章
三星64g多少钱
三星旗下涵盖存储卡、固态硬盘、手机内存等多种64GB容量产品,其价格并非固定单一数值。本文将为您系统梳理三星64GB存储产品的市场价格体系,深入分析影响其定价的多重关键因素,包括产品类型、性能规格、市场供需以及购买渠道等,并提供实用的选购指南与价格趋势洞察,助您做出最具性价比的消费决策。
2026-04-17 14:20:53
72人看过
什么暗电流
暗电流是光电探测器件在完全无光照条件下依然存在的微小电流,它源于器件内部的载流子热激发、缺陷能级及杂质电离等物理过程。这种本底噪声会降低图像传感器的信噪比、影响弱光探测精度,并制约天文观测与科学仪器的性能极限。理解其机理对优化半导体工艺、提升探测器性能具有关键意义。
2026-04-17 14:20:13
341人看过
小米6长宽多少
小米6作为小米公司2017年推出的旗舰机型,其机身尺寸为高度145.17毫米,宽度70.49毫米,厚度7.45毫米。这一精准的“三围”数据背后,蕴含着小米对握持手感、视觉美学与内部结构堆叠的深度思考。本文将详尽解析小米6的具体长宽尺寸、设计哲学、与同期及现代机型的对比,并探讨这些物理参数如何深刻影响用户体验,为您呈现一份关于这款经典机型尺寸的深度实用指南。
2026-04-17 14:20:09
288人看过
淘宝总共花了多少钱
淘宝作为中国最大的电子商务平台,自2003年成立以来,其累计的交易规模与资金投入已构成一个庞大的数字谜题。本文将从多个维度深入剖析,包括阿里巴巴集团的整体投入、消费者的累计支出、商家的运营成本、平台的基础设施建设以及相关的社会经济效益,试图为读者提供一个全面而深刻的解答。
2026-04-17 14:19:24
334人看过
如何测量瞬时电流
测量瞬时电流是电子工程与科学实验中的关键技能,它要求捕捉电路在极短时间内变化的电流值。本文将系统阐述其核心原理、主流测量方法、所需仪器设备、操作步骤、常见误区与解决方案,并探讨其在不同工业与科研场景下的具体应用。内容涵盖从基础概念到前沿技术,旨在为从业者与爱好者提供一份全面且实用的深度指南。
2026-04-17 14:18:56
88人看过
11客服电话多少
当用户需要联系11(拾壹)平台的官方客服时,最直接的方式便是拨打其客服热线。本文旨在提供关于11客服电话的详尽、实用且经过官方验证的信息。内容将涵盖其官方服务热线号码、最佳拨打时段、常见问题自助解决路径,并深入解析其客服体系架构、多渠道联系方式以及高效沟通技巧。我们确保所有信息来源均具权威性,力求帮助用户快速、精准地解决问题,提升服务体验。
2026-04-17 14:18:18
198人看过